AirGear is a desktop app that runs quietly in the background, watching your Ableton Live Projects folder. Every time you hit save, AirGear snapshots the .als file and records exactly what changed — a full version history of your sessions, with zero manual effort.
How It Works
- Background Watching
- Monitors your Ableton Projects folder for changes.
- Detects every Save automatically — no plugin or DAW integration required.
- Automatic Snapshots
- Captures the full .als file the instant you save.
- Diffs each snapshot against the last to build a change log.
- Change Tracking
- Tracks added or removed, devices modified, tempo changes, clip edits, and mixer moves.
- Browse the full history of a session and jump back to any point.
Requirements
- Platform
- macOS, Windows, and Linux.
- Ableton Live
- Requires Live 12 — no plugin installation needed.
